## Emplacement
The 2nd district covers the oldest part of Marseilles, at the North of the Vieux Port (Old Harbour), also with the Panier district. This historical neighbourhood hosts the Grands Carmes City Hall. The various restaurants and grocery stores, the pedestrian streets and the colourful buildings give a typical feeling of this place, attracting the tourists. This district represents the past and the present of Marseille, between history and great atmosphere thanks to the South Docks, the theaters, exhibitions and meeting places.
